技术博客
惊喜好礼享不停
深入剖析SSM框架整合之策略与实践

本文深入探讨了SSM(Spring, SpringMVC, MyBatis)框架的进阶学习,特别是框架整合的详细配置。在整合MyBatis框架与Spring框架时,需要引入一个名为'mybatis-spring'的jar包,该包的核心功能是实现两个框架之间的桥梁作用,促进它们之间的无缝协作。

SSM框架框架整合mybatis-springSpringMVC无缝协作
2024-11-24
Nginx UI:简化Web服务器配置的新选择

Nginx 是一个广受欢迎的Web服务器软件,频繁出现在后端开发者的工具箱中。传统上,修改Nginx的配置文件需要通过SSH登录到服务器,并使用Vim等文本编辑器手动编辑。最近,作者探索到了一款名为Nginx UI的可视化管理工具,它极大地简化了Nginx的配置过程。本文将以作者正在进行的mall电商项目为例,详细介绍Nginx UI的使用体验和便利性。

NginxWeb服务器Nginx UI配置管理电商项目
2024-11-24
以太坊白皮书:开启区块链技术新纪元

以太坊白皮书是一份重要的技术文件,标志着区块链技术的新发展阶段。它不仅介绍了智能合约的概念,还提出了建立一个分布式应用平台的愿景,为全球的开发者和创新者提供了广阔的创新空间。随着以太坊2.0的逐步推出,其在性能、可扩展性和可持续性方面的提升将进一步巩固其作为区块链基础设施的地位,并推动Web3.0时代的发展。

以太坊白皮书智能合约分布式Web3.0
2024-11-24
Spring Boot中RabbitMQ工作队列的深度应用与实践

本文详细解析了RabbitMQ的工作队列在Spring Boot框架中的应用和实现。文章重点介绍了RabbitMQ在Spring Boot中的集成方法,并深入探讨了常用的工作模式,旨在帮助开发者更好地理解和利用RabbitMQ的队列功能。

RabbitMQSpring工作队列集成方法开发
2024-11-24
MySQL中的逻辑函数与应用

本文将探讨MySQL数据库中的逻辑函数。这些函数能够根据特定的条件对数据进行逻辑判断和选择,从而实现对数据库中数据的高效管理和操作。通过合理运用逻辑函数,用户可以更灵活地处理复杂的数据查询和更新任务,提高数据库的性能和可靠性。

MySQL逻辑函数数据管理条件判断高效操作
2024-11-24
深入浅出:Vllm技术下的Qwen2-VL模型部署攻略

本文详细介绍了如何使用Vllm技术进行Qwen2-VL模型的部署,涵盖了单卡部署和多卡部署的策略。同时,文章还提供了如何通过爬虫使用requests库发送请求的具体方法,帮助读者更好地理解和应用这些技术。

Vllm技术Qwen2-VL单卡部署多卡部署requests库
2024-11-24
Nginx正向代理构建全攻略:HTTP与HTTPS代理服务实战详解

本文旨在指导用户如何利用Nginx构建正向代理服务器,以支持HTTP和HTTPS网站的代理服务。文章提供了详尽的代码和配置示例,帮助用户掌握正向代理的搭建技巧,并将其应用于实际项目中。正向代理服务器是一种强大的工具,它能够隐藏客户端信息、突破IP限制等。通过合理的配置和优化,可以显著提升代理服务器的性能,满足实际应用的需求。

Nginx正向代理HTTPHTTPS配置
2024-11-24
深入浅出:在VSCode中搭建Go语言开发环境

本文将指导读者如何在 Visual Studio Code (VSCode) 中配置 Go 语言 (Golang) 的开发环境。通过安装必要的扩展和工具,读者可以轻松地在 VSCode 中进行 Go 语言的编写、调试和测试。本文适合所有对 Go 语言开发感兴趣的开发者,无论你是初学者还是有经验的程序员。

VSCodeGo语言配置开发环境Golang
2024-11-24
MySQL数据库表约束全景解析:类型、应用与实践

本文全面介绍了MySQL数据库中表的约束相关知识,包括约束的类型、作用以及如何应用。通过详细整合表的约束,并深入解析其重要性,读者可以更好地理解和运用这些约束,从而提高数据的一致性和完整性。

MySQL表约束类型应用重要性
2024-11-24
深入解析Spring MVC中Cookie与Session的管理与应用

本文深入探讨了Spring MVC框架中cookie和session的基本概念及其获取方法,涵盖传统编程方式和注解编程方式两种不同的实现策略。同时,文章详细解释了@RestController注解在响应处理中的角色、状态码的设置以及如何自定义响应头(Header)。通过这些知识点的学习,开发者将能够更有效地管理和利用HTTP请求和响应中的cookie和session,以及更灵活地控制响应的输出。

Spring MVCCookieSession注解响应头
2024-11-24
Springboot技术在内蒙古特产商城网站构建中的应用与实践

本项目旨在基于Springboot技术构建内蒙古省地方特产销售商城网站。项目由黄菊华老师指导,黄老师是《Vue.js入门与商城开发实战》和《微信小程序商城开发》等图书的作者,同时也是CSDN博客专家和在线教育领域的专家,拥有CSDN钻石讲师的称号。项目不仅包括核心代码讲解、答辩指导,还提供了开发文档、开题报告、任务书和PPT等资料,旨在为大学生提供全方位的毕业设计论文辅导。此外,项目还提供界面和功能定制服务,并确保包安装运行。

Springboot特产商城黄菊华毕业设计CSDN
2024-11-24
深度解析:Spring框架中HttpMediaTypeNotSupportedException异常的解决策略

本文介绍了如何正确解决 `org.springframework.web.HttpMediaTypeNotSupportedException` 异常,并验证了其有效性。通过配置 Spring 应用程序以支持特定的媒体类型,可以有效避免该异常的发生。文章详细说明了问题的原因、解决方案以及实际应用中的效果。

Spring异常解决HTTP支持
2024-11-24
MySQL环境变量配置全解析:从入门到精通

配置MySQL环境变量是为了在程序运行时通知操作系统MySQL的安装目录位置。本文将详细介绍如何配置MySQL环境变量,包括打开MySQL文件夹、复制路径、编辑环境变量等步骤,确保配置正确并生效。

MySQL环境变量配置路径重启
2024-11-24
从零开始:利用Navicat创建MySQL数据库详解

本文旨在指导读者如何使用MySQL命令,通过Navicat软件从零开始创建一个数据库及其数据表。特别强调,在创建过程中,数据库名、数据表名和字段名都应避免使用任何大写字母,以符合命名规范。

MySQLNavicat数据库数据表命名规范
2024-11-24
MySQL数据库DDL操作的挑战与Online DDL的应用策略

在MySQL数据库中,执行DDL(数据定义语言)操作时,特别是在生产环境中,需要特别注意以避免对业务造成影响。对于MySQL 5.5及更早版本,DDL操作可能会阻塞DML(数据操作语言)操作,因此在这些版本中执行DDL时应格外小心。Online DDL是一种可以在业务低峰期考虑使用的策略,它通过INPLACE算法实现,该算法分为两种方式:rebuild table和no-rebuild table。其中,INPLACE的rebuild table方式与COPY的rebuild table方式相似,都需要扫描原表数据并构建临时文件。对于大型表,这一过程会消耗大量的IO和CPU资源。因此,在线上服务环境中,需要谨慎控制DDL操作的时间,以减少对业务的影响。

MySQLDDLDMLINPLACEOnline
2024-11-24
Spring Doc详解:REST API文档生成的简便之道

本教程旨在介绍Spring Doc,这是一个为Spring REST API生成OpenAPI 3.0文档的工具。文档是REST API开发中的关键组成部分,而Spring Doc能够简化这一过程。它基于OpenAPI 3规范,专为Spring Boot 3.x应用程序设计,以帮助开发者轻松生成和维护API文档。

Spring DocOpenAPI 3REST APISpring BootAPI文档
2024-11-24